It is, generally, a hot and damp climate in Sabah. Rainfall of 300cm is what Sabah receives annually. You may find rains all throughout the year but heavy rainfalls are only between November and April The capital of Sabah is Kota Kinabalu. Mount Kinabalu comes in the priority list of attractions in Sabah. Mount kinabalu, which is 4,095 meters high, is a mountain range recorded as the highest in South East Asia.

Kinabalu and enjoy the never forgetting trip in your life Before attempting to climb Mt Kinabalu, you need to make complete arrangements beforehand with pre planning First you have to get permission from the park head quarters Booking for accommodation comes next. You need at least two days to climb up to the peak and so you need accommodation to stay in the night Laban Rata is the only place available to relax and rest in this mountain range. Since there is no other choice, you have to book here months in advance Moreover, you need to be ready to face the expensive budget. Whatever the accommodation cost is, the mountain gives you a feel of great satisfaction and excellence about it not regretting about the cost you spent. You will need to trek for nearly 6 km to reach the rest house situated at a great height of 3272 m.

At this point the first half of the trekking trip ends With a good dinner and sleep in the night, you will be ready to finish your second half of the trip You will get a lot of Mt. There are many other tourist places in Sabah like Tabin Wildlife Reserve, Kinabalu National Park, Sepilok Orangutan Rehabilitation Center, Sipadan Park and Kota Kinabalu City. Borneo’s tip, the Tanjung Simpang Mengayau and the Mabul are pleasing islands that are lying nearby Sabah should not be missed.
